This is a skinner,made on the pattern of the Schrade "Sharpfinger".
These knives are scary sharp,and hold their edge.

Steel: 1/8" flat ground 1095
Blade length: (cutting edge) 3 1/4"
Length: 7 1/4''
Handle:Figured Walnut,W/flared copper tubing
